WATCH: Nepalese Bride And Groom Indulge In Fight As Part Of Wedding Tradition

A playful competition turns intense between Nepalese bride and groom during a wedding ritual where they had to feed each other.

New Delhi: Every place has its own unique wedding rituals. A video of one such ritual in Nepal has gone viral that shows how a bride and groom got involved in an intense but playful fight during their wedding ceremony

In the short video clip, the bride and groom can be seen dressed in traditional wedding attire sitting at the mandap. The bride takes a morsel of food when she turns to the groom, who stops and tries to feed her first. She refuses to give him a chance but the groom forcefully tries again. They begin pushing and pulling each other when a wedding guest intervenes and tries to pull the bride and groom apart, but the smiling groom pushes her to his left.

The video which has received over 70k likes on Instagram has left many puzzled. A user wrote, “What on earth is happening?” sharing the same sentiment another wrote, “What is this?” 

However, a user explained, "This is a tradition - more like a competition between bride and the groom on who feeds the other person in the fastest way," adding, "But they took it too far".
